Christmas Function

The Waverley Retirement Activities Group have invited us to provide the entertainmnet for their Christmas Function on Monday evening, December 13th. They were recently visitors to the Darnum Musical Village and seemed to thoroughly enjoy our style of music. Looking forward to the gig, with some barn dancing in store!

What happened in 2008

2008 proved to be quite a tremendous one for us even though we didn't really start performing until March following my (Colin) stem cell transplant in January. Bald as a coote and 10 kg lighter Susan and I (the bald one) and Bob (with Terry on a few occasions) had completed 44 gigs by year's end, ranging from playing to dementia patients at the Springvale Nursing Home, to birthdays, weddings, Senior Citizens Venues, pubs and clubs, a six month fortnightly stint at the Moe RSL, through to The Victorian Tidy Town's Presentation Night in October where we entertained before around 200 guests. The Year ended with Christmas Eve at Nelson's Restaurant and New Years Eve with the Jack Pretty Band at Bonnie Medley's Barn On Jacksons at Jindivick. On top of all that were around 45 sessions providing the entertainment (concert Style)at The Darnum Musical Village. My hair had grown back by then and I'd put on 5 kg in weight. A sleek 64 kgs now! 2008 certainly was a landmark one for us. Sue's singing and flute playing has been capturing attention every where we've played. Here's to a great 2009.
